A few months ago a fellow book junkie and I were having a discussion about our favorite authors.  Debra Anastasia was one that popped up on both of our list.  As the discussion about Debra’s books became more detailed, we realized that Debra was one that stood out among our favorites.  She has a special gift with creating compelling characters that are outside of the norm in most romance novels.  Each one of her novels is completely different and stands on it’s own merit.  It cannot be compared to anything.  Debra not only creates compelling characters with very unique stories, she also adds a range of emotional moments infused with humor, compassion, and honesty.  Her creativity has left readers enthralled with their reading experience.  Who else could create a charismatic homeless guy, a lovable ruthless crime lord, a saintly priest with an inner tiger, a blogger held hostage by a farting bad guy, a super mommy exacting revenge, and panty dropping pharmacist? This time around Debra has really dug deep and delivered a story that is not only personal for her but gives an unfinished hero his happily ever after in a very unique way. After reading  For All The Evers, I was in awe of Debra’s writing talent.

***

For All The Evers by Debra Anastasia may be considered a paranormal romance or a time travel romance.  It really didn’t fit quite right in either category.  It was in a class by itself.  The hero, Thomas McHugh, was a veteran who perished in WWII.  The heroine, Fallen Billow, was a modern day young woman struggling to make ends meet in a very dysfunctional family.  Their romance was defined by the dream world and Room 514 at the hotel where Fallen worked.  To add to the mystic, Fallen’s boss, who is all kinds of scary and sexually harasses her at work, is able to stalk her in the dream world.  Her dream world is colliding with the real world.  The only friends she has is two old ladies from very different era’s and experiences.

***

Fallen and Thomas find a love they never expected.  They know that their relationship is realistically doomed.  Their worlds will never be fused together. The seventy year difference is not the only thing in the way of their happily ever after.  Fate has already played her card, Thomas died in the war.

***

Their worlds are out of sync and their hearts beat as one.

***

I will not say much more because this is a book that must be read and experienced personally.  The one thing I will say is that Thomas McHugh was a real man who died a hero in WWII.  He was Debra’s great uncle.  She shared him with the world.  She made him timeless.

The Poughkeepsie Brotherhood Series by Debra Anastasia is one of my all time favorite series.  This series has touched my soul and the characters will live on in my heart. Each of these men have a story to tell, a bond that cannot be broken, and the capacity to give unconditional love.  Their hearts are pure, generous, and forgiving.  Their souls are scarred but not broken.  They are survivors that made their own small world of Poughkeepsie a better place.
It would seem odd to have the beginning of the story at the end of a series but I personally think it was brilliant.  It allows the readers to get to know the men they have became and experience their lives as adults.  Their personalities and actions prove that their is hope for the hopeless.  It proves that love is the key to happiness.  It proves that one can be whole and successful no matter where they began or how they ended up because of their capacity to love completely.
A homeless musician, a man of the cloth, and a crime/drug lord tied together for life. Brothers by choice.  Brothers by heart.  These three men are remarkable in their own way and together they are unbreakable.  Throughout the Poughkeepsie Series we meet each man and experience their personal story.  We see how their choices shape their lives. We see how their dedication to one another touches every person they come in contact with.  We see how when they finally find their soulmates they evolve into even better men. The Poughkeepsie Series is truly dynamic, thought provoking, and heartwarming.  Now the reader will get to meet these men as boys and experience how their deeply committed bonds of brotherhood came about.  These beautiful young men experienced a horrific childhood but still found the acceptance they were seeking.  They found that family is not defined by blood.  It is truly a beautiful beginning.
